Originally Posted by Love2Craft
I see how it works now...thanks for the pictures. It's hard to believe that there is enough "snap" in the tape to hold it closed. Thanks again.
Oh yeah, there's plenty of snap since the tape measure wants to go back to its original shape. The trickiest part of this is sewing the last seam up the side next to the tape measure and then turning it right side out. I did a 3-step zig zag on the side seams before turning it right side out.

They're a hit at church fairs and craft fairs.
